Deck waterproofing services involve applying protective coatings or membranes to the surface of a deck to prevent water from penetrating the underlying materials. This process typically includes cleaning the deck thoroughly, repairing any existing damage such as cracks or rot, and then sealing or coating the surface with specialized waterproofing products. The goal is to create a barrier that stops water from seeping into wood, concrete, or other deck materials, helping to preserve the deck’s integrity and extend its lifespan.

Waterproofing decks is especially important in areas with frequent rain or snow, like Redmond, WA, where moisture exposure can lead to significant problems over time. Without proper protection, decks are vulnerable to issues such as wood rot, mold growth, and structural deterioration. These problems not only compromise the safety of the deck but can also result in costly repairs or replacements. Waterproofing helps homeowners avoid these issues by maintaining a dry, stable surface that resists water damage.

This service is commonly used on residential properties, including multi-family complexes, townhomes, and single-family homes with outdoor decks or patios. It is particularly beneficial for decks that are exposed to the elements year-round or those that have existing signs of water damage, such as discoloration, warping, or soft spots. The overview below groups typical Deck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Redmond,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or waterproofing fixes on decks,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.

Surface Coatings - Applying waterproof coatings or sealants to a standard deck us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ward and stay within this mid-range, though larger surfaces may cost more.

Partial Deck Replacement - Replacing sections of a deck or addressing significant waterproofing issues can range from $1,500 to $4,000. These jobs are common for decks with extensive damage but generally do not exceed this range.

Full Deck Waterproofing or Replacement - Complete waterproofing or deck replacement projects often cost $4,000 to $10,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ects can reach $15,000+, but these are less frequent compared to smaller-scale jobs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is deck waterproofing and why is it important? Deck waterproofing involves applying a protective barrier to prevent water from penetrating the surface, helping to preserve the deck’s structure and prevent damage caused by moisture exposure.

What types of waterproofing materials are used on decks? Common materials include liquid sealants, membrane systems, and waterproof coatings, each selected based on the deck’s material and specific needs.

How do local contractors prepare a deck for waterproofing? They typically clean the surface thoroughly, repair any damage or cracks, and ensure proper surface conditions before applying waterproofing products.

Can deck waterproofing be applied to existing decks? Yes, many service providers can apply waterproofing to existing decks to improve water resistance and extend the deck’s lifespan.

What signs indicate that a deck may need waterproofing services? Visible water stains, peeling coatings, or areas where water pools are signs that waterproofing may be necessary to prevent further damage.
